Output d24525262f7ecd8be28a9979a5867146b18eaa0ba85d65f244afa21f1630869e:36

value
68984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86b3b8a2aea72ae24f5a8283070a024be0e11e9 OP_EQUAL
address
3QLXxmV2Q8e2xjUYUJC8MTU9rRsYnHycYe
transaction
d24525262f7ecd8be28a9979a5867146b18eaa0ba85d65f244afa21f1630869e
spent
true